Account Based Marketing is one of the most effective strategies for B2B organizations aiming to achieve precision targeting, higher engagement, and increased revenue. By focusing on specific high-value accounts, ABM enables companies to align sales and marketing efforts to create customized campaigns that resonate with the exact needs of potential clients. Unlike traditional lead generation models, ABM emphasizes quality over quantity, ensuring that every marketing effort contributes directly to revenue growth and customer loyalty.

1. Define Clear Objectives for Your ABM Strategy
Before implementing ABM, it is essential to set measurable objectives that align with your business goals. These objectives could include increasing deal size, improving conversion rates, or strengthening client retention. Clear objectives help guide campaign planning and ensure all activities contribute toward desired outcomes. Measurable goals also make it easier to track progress and adjust tactics when necessary.

2. Identify High-Value Target Accounts with Data Insights
A successful ABM campaign begins with selecting the right accounts. Use data analytics to identify companies that best fit your Ideal Customer Profile. Consider factors such as company size, revenue, industry, growth potential, and technology usage. Advanced data tools can also help identify intent signals, showing which companies are actively researching solutions like yours. Targeting these accounts increases the likelihood of engagement and conversion.

3. Encourage Sales and Marketing Collaboration
Effective ABM depends on strong alignment between sales and marketing teams. Both must share insights, define target accounts together, and work toward common KPIs. Marketing can deliver relevant content that nurtures leads, while sales can provide direct engagement that closes deals. Continuous collaboration ensures consistency in communication, messaging, and execution, creating a seamless experience for prospects.

4. Personalize Content for Each Account
Personalization is the cornerstone of Account Based Marketing. Develop tailored content that addresses each account’s unique challenges, priorities, and business goals. This could include personalized email campaigns, whitepapers, and landing pages customized for specific accounts. Personalized communication builds credibility and shows that your brand understands the client’s individual needs, making your message more persuasive.

5. Leverage Multi-Channel Marketing for Broader Impact
Relying on a single channel limits the effectiveness of your campaign. A successful ABM strategy should integrate multiple channels, including social media, email, webinars, and digital advertising. Each touchpoint should deliver a consistent message aligned with the account’s journey. A multi-channel approach strengthens visibility, enhances engagement, and ensures your brand stays top-of-mind among decision-makers.

6. Utilize Technology to Optimize Campaign Execution
Modern ABM relies heavily on technology to streamline operations and enhance efficiency. Use CRM platforms to manage account data, marketing automation tools to execute personalized campaigns, and analytics solutions to track performance. Advanced ABM platforms offer capabilities such as account scoring, segmentation, and predictive analytics that help prioritize efforts and allocate resources more effectively.

7. Track Key Metrics to Measure Success
Measurement is fundamental to optimizing ABM performance. Focus on metrics such as engagement rate, deal size, conversion ratio, and pipeline velocity to evaluate the effectiveness of your campaigns. Regular analysis allows teams to identify high-performing tactics and areas that require improvement. Data-driven decision-making helps refine strategies and maximize ROI from ongoing campaigns.

8. Strengthen Customer Relationships Through Ongoing Engagement
The ABM journey does not end after the first sale. Continue engaging clients with valuable insights, exclusive offers, and proactive support to build loyalty. Strong post-sale relationships lead to cross-selling and upselling opportunities, enhancing customer lifetime value. Personalized follow-ups, industry updates, and tailored solutions demonstrate long-term commitment and foster client advocacy.

9. Continuously Optimize and Adapt Your Strategy
The business landscape and buyer behavior are constantly evolving. To stay competitive, review your ABM strategy regularly and adapt to market changes. Use feedback from sales teams, customer data, and performance analytics to make informed adjustments. Experiment with new content formats, channels, or engagement tactics to improve outcomes. A culture of continuous improvement ensures your ABM strategy remains relevant and effective.

Creating Customer-Centric ABM Campaigns
A customer-centric approach enhances the effectiveness of Account Based Marketing. Focus on delivering solutions that genuinely address the client’s challenges. Engage stakeholders in meaningful ways by offering educational resources, actionable insights, and collaborative opportunities. When customers see tangible value from every interaction, they are more likely to maintain a long-term partnership.

Integrating ABM with Broader Business Strategies
ABM should not operate in isolation from other marketing activities. Integrate it with inbound marketing, demand generation, and content syndication for a comprehensive strategy. This integration allows businesses to attract, engage, and convert leads more effectively while maintaining personalized communication with high-value accounts. A well-connected marketing ecosystem enhances reach and consistency across all campaigns.

The Future of Account Based Marketing
As technology continues to evolve, ABM will become even more data-driven and predictive. Artificial intelligence and automation will enable deeper personalization, while analytics will provide greater visibility into campaign effectiveness. The next generation of ABM will focus on real-time insights, hyper-personalized experiences, and measurable business impact. Companies that embrace these innovations will lead in building stronger and more profitable client relationships.

The Long-Term Value of ABM
Account Based Marketing not only improves lead quality but also strengthens customer loyalty and retention. By targeting the right accounts and delivering personalized experiences, businesses can build long-term relationships that drive consistent revenue growth. ABM’s focus on collaboration, data, and personalization makes it an essential strategy for achieving sustainable success in the modern B2B environment.
